Market Overview
The global PET market encompasses the sale, installation, and servicing of PET scanners, asitizers, radiotracers, and associated software and services for hospitals, imaging centers, and research institutions. Market estimates for 2025 vary by scope of analysis, ranging from approximately $1.86 billion to $2.77 billion, with most research firms converging around the $2 billion to $2.4 billion range. Unlike some other medical device categories, no government statistical agency publishes an official consolidated market revenue figure for the PET industry globally.
- •Market estimates for 2025 range from $1.86 billion to $2.77 billion depending on whether the analysis covers equipment-only or includes consumables, software, and services
- •Government statistical agencies such as the European Commission publish scanner unit counts but not total market revenue figures
- •The broader PET scan services market, which includes procedure-level revenue, is estimated substantially higher at approximately $18.71 billion according to some industry analyses
Growth Drivers
The primary growth catalyst for the PET market is the rising global incidence of cancer, as PET-CT and PET-MRI scanners are critical tools in oncology for staging, treatment planning, and therapy response monitoring. Neurological applications are expanding rapidly, with amyloid and tau PET tracers gaining importance in Alzheimer's disease diagnosis as the aging global population increases demand for early detection tools. Technological innovation, including digital photon counting detectors and AI-powered image reconstruction, is enabling higher-resolution images at lower radiation doses, driving equipment replacement cycles.
- •The aging global population and growing cancer burden are increasing demand for PET imaging in oncology diagnostics and treatment monitoring
- •Advances in radiopharmaceuticals, including novel tracers for neurology and cardiology, are expanding the clinical indications for PET beyond oncology
- •Emerging market adoption is accelerating as healthcare infrastructure investment rises in Asia-Pacific, Latin America, and the Middle East
Segmentation and Regional Analysis
By product type, the market is segmented into standalone PET systems, PET-CT hybrid scanners which dominate current installations, and the newer PET-MRI systems that offer superior soft-tissue contrast for neurological and pediatric applications. Geographically, North America represents the largest regional market due to high healthcare spending, favorable reimbursement policies, and early adoption of advanced imaging technologies. The Asia-Pacific region is the fastest-growing market, driven by expanding hospital infrastructure, rising disease prevalence, and growing access to advanced diagnostic imaging in countries such as China, India, and Japan.
- •North America leads the market due to established healthcare infrastructure, high diagnostic imaging utilization, and strong reimbursement frameworks
- •Asia-Pacific is the fastest-growing region, propelled by hospital expansion, rising cancer rates, and increasing investments in nuclear medicine capabilities
- •Europe maintains a significant market share supported by centralized healthcare systems with established PET imaging protocols, while the Middle East, Latin America, and Africa represent emerging opportunities
Trends and Outlook
What are the recent trends and outlook?
The integration of artificial intelligence and machine learning into PET image acquisition, reconstruction, and interpretation is emerging as a transformative trend, with the potential to reduce scan times, lower radiation exposure, and improve diagnostic accuracy. The shift toward personalized medicine and theranostics, which combines diagnostic imaging with targeted radionuclide therapy, is creating new revenue opportunities across the PET value chain. Looking forward, the market is expected to maintain steady mid-single-digit growth through 2030, supported by incremental hardware upgrades, expanding radiotracer pipelines, and continued diffusion of PET imaging into clinical settings in emerging economies.
- •AI-assisted image reconstruction and automated analysis tools are being increasingly integrated into PET systems to improve workflow efficiency and diagnostic consistency
- •Theranostics and personalized radiopharmaceutical therapies are driving parallel growth in both diagnostic PET imaging and therapeutic radionuclide treatment markets
- •Digital detector technology and total-body PET systems are expected to drive equipment replacement cycles as hospitals upgrade to scanners offering substantially improved sensitivity and throughput
